Description

"Going Inter-Professional" brings together academics, professionals and researchers to assess the implications for providing integrated health and welfare services and the practical developments in hospitals, general practice and community care. Individual contributions look at: the theoretical background to inter-professional work; education and management issues; inter-professional practice issues in work with children, disabled, elderly and mentally ill people; the implications for carers; and developments in Australia, Western Europe and the USA.
